What To Look For
Choosing the best sports jersey can be a complex task. You can the jersey of the most popular player on your favorite team. You could also buy a lesser-known player's jersey to stand out more in the crowd. Teams also normally have a home, away, alternate and sometimes vintage jersey. You should consider you own style preference. Home jerseys are generally white, which means they can fit with many different types of clothes. Away jerseys are sometimes bright colors, which would be appropriate in a sports bar, but not as appropriate walking down the street on a day the team is not playing.
Common Pitfalls
Sports jerseys represent a player in one immediate time frame. Players do not always stay the same. Teams move, players change teams and players sometimes get caught up in scandals or have a bad year. In these cases the player's jersey will either change or the jersey will no longer be popular. In some cases when players leave a team on bad terms, fellow fans will not like seeing anyone wearing the jersey anymore. You should consider a player's full body of work. If the player has had several good seasons and has just signed a long-term contract, it is more likely that he will stay on the team and the jersey will be a worthwhile investment.
Where To Buy
Sports jerseys are available online at individual team stores, though often this is the most expensive place to buy. The jerseys can also be purchased for cheaper prices at sports stores like Sports Authority, Disk's Sporting Goods and Modell's. If the buyer is looking for vintage jerseys, Mitchell and Ness sells high quality products. Auction sites like eBay might produce good deals on old jerseys that people no longer want.
Cost
The cost of jerseys varies based on the sport and the quality. An authentic jersey where the names and numbers are stitched onto the jersey can be more than $100 while a jersey with the numbers painted on can be less than $50. Basketball jerseys tend to be the cheapest while football jerseys are normally the most expensive. Many times big sales are available on the jerseys of players who have recently been traded or left the team for another reason.
